Data-Driven Design: Optimising the Player Journey
Industry leaders rely heavily on analytics to tailor game features, balancing volatility and payout rates for maximised player satisfaction. For example, recent market analyses reveal that high-volatility slots with layered bonus rounds tend to attract experienced gamblers seeking substantial jackpots, while low-volatility titles appeal to casual players wanting steady wins.
| Volatility Level | Player Profile | Expected Payout Frequency |
|---|---|---|
| High | Aim for big wins, experienced gamblers | Rare but substantial |
| Medium | Casual players seeking balance | Moderate frequency |
| Low | Beginners or risk-averse players | Frequent small wins |
Future Outlook: Personalisation and Responsible Gaming
As the industry matures, personalisation through AI and machine learning stands at the forefront. This technology allows games to adapt in real-time—offering tailored bonus rounds or adjusting difficulty levels based on player behaviour. Such innovations aim to enhance engagement without compromising responsible gaming practices.
Moreover, regulatory frameworks are increasingly emphasising player protection, which includes implementing features like self-exclusion tools and loss-limit settings. Industry leaders must navigate this landscape by providing engaging yet safe environments, ensuring the sustainability of the market.
